A Posse ad Esse- Proposal


Project 3-Final Proposal

Title: A Posse ad Esse
Tagline: From being able into being (Trans. of Latin title)
Approximate Running Time: 1 minute
Medium/Media: Oil in water, charcoal, paint, lights, textures, watercolors, video, and drawn animation
Target Audience: All ages
Mood: Pleasant/Whimsical
Themes: Creativity, Exploration, Triumph, Imagination
Characters/Visual elements: charcoal fish swimming, little girl, variety of textures, mostly black and white with selective color, bubbles, lights blinking and moving, painted jellyfish and octopi, ink structures
Story/Structure Outline: 
It begins with a little girl in darkness. She begins to move as though she’s shaping something out of nothingness and a charcoal goldfish emerges from her hands. She widens the distance between her hands and the fish grows enormous. She jumps onto it’s back and as the fish swims through the blackness, she forms more things out of nothing: more goldfish, jellyfish, octopi, buildings, giant bubbles, magic lights, and more. The world around her becomes more and more colorful until she has created a paradise.
